Allegations of Transfer, Recruitment Controversies 

One more PWD engineer faces fresh scrutiny

Observer Report
A senior Public Works Department (PWD) engineer is facing renewed scrutiny over his alleged role in transfers and postings, recruitment to 669 posts and an earlier Tk10 lakh pay-order controversy, bringing the department’s influential Establishment Branch under the spotlight.

Mohammad Sarwar Jahan, a Superintending Engineer in the Establishment Branch, has denied the allegations. The PWD has formed an inquiry committee to investigate complaints against him, while allegations have also reportedly been submitted to government authorities, including the Anti-Corruption Commission.

Questions over Jahan’s conduct first arose from an incident during his tenure as Executive Engineer of the Gazipur Public Works Division.

Universal Engineering, a contractor engaged in supplying an HT cable fault locator machine for Kashimpur Jail-2, had deposited a Tk10 lakh bank pay order as security. The company later alleged that the pay order was encashed without its knowledge.

Following the complaint, the PWD formed an inquiry committee on August 5, 2023. According to documents related to the case, the committee found the allegation of unauthorised encashment substantiated and termed the conduct misconduct under the Government Servants (Discipline and Appeal) Rules, 2018.

Jahan subsequently faced departmental proceedings, submitted a written explanation and appeared at a personal hearing. He sought forgiveness, saying it was his first offence and assuring the authorities that he would be more careful in future.

The ministry ultimately issued him a warning and closed the case. His subsequent posting to the Establishment Branch placed him in a more influential position, with responsibilities involving transfers, postings and promotions of PWD officials.

Since then, complaints have alleged that Jahan exercised undue influence over personnel decisions and maintained an informal network within the department. 

The allegations intensified in March 2026, when transfer orders involving more than 50 executive engineers were reportedly issued in a single day.

The ministry also directed that transfer and promotion files should not be processed without prior approval.

Meanwhile, the recruitment of 669 employees in grades 14 to 20 has created another controversy.

The PWD issued the recruitment circular in 2025, accepting applications from October 1 to 31. The department later recruited 541 candidates against the 669 advertised posts, leaving 128 vacancies to be filled from a waiting list.

The waiting list was published on the PWD website on May 21 but was subsequently removed.
